The volar compartment of the wrist contains the greatest number of tendons. The muscles in the anterior compartment of the forearm, located in the volar compartment, include the flexor carpi radialis, palmaris longus, flexor carpi ulnaris, and flexor digitorum superficialis. These tendons play a critical role in flexing the hand and fingers, allowing for rapid finger movements.
